Default Roberts Cove Basin gas dock is active again

I just saw that Roberts Cove Basin's fuel dock is back in service now.

They were offline for a while as they revamped the fuel dock.

Anyone else remember the old pump they used in the 70s that had the glass bowl with the spinner inside that the fuel flowed through? I thought that was so cool when I was a kid. How about the coke machine near the pump with the 10 oz bottles (with "real" bottle caps) and the tin can for the quarters? My dad used to give me a quarter now an then so I could by Birch Beer from that machine.
